Output 61aef769104a8707873d98cafadfe258cc64eaa79abf578a744a9c81ebe46617:1

value
994410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e03931bdef3abb8293cff4644d5560cc6141d6e OP_EQUAL
address
3EdvA9uJP1EtX3mjNtBMx594nYnRAG9bnK
transaction
61aef769104a8707873d98cafadfe258cc64eaa79abf578a744a9c81ebe46617
confirmations
359625
spent
true